C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
List of all members | Public Member Functions | Private Attributes
ViewerParameterGUI Class Reference

#include <CmsShowViewPopup.h>

Inheritance diagram for ViewerParameterGUI:
FWParameterSetterEditorBase

Public Member Functions

void addFrameToContainer (TGCompositeFrame *)
 
ViewerParameterGUIaddParam (const FWParameterBase *)
 
TGCompositeFrame * getTabContainer ()
 
void populateComplete ()
 
ViewerParameterGUIrequestTab (const char *)
 
void reset ()
 
ViewerParameterGUIseparator ()
 
 ViewerParameterGUI (const TGFrame *)
 
virtual ~ViewerParameterGUI ()
 
- Public Member Functions inherited from FWParameterSetterEditorBase
 FWParameterSetterEditorBase ()
 
virtual void updateEditor ()
 
virtual ~FWParameterSetterEditorBase ()
 

Private Attributes

std::string m_selectedTabName
 
std::vector< boost::shared_ptr
< FWParameterSetterBase > > 
m_setters
 
TGTab * m_tab
 

Detailed Description

Definition at line 49 of file CmsShowViewPopup.h.

Constructor & Destructor Documentation

ViewerParameterGUI::ViewerParameterGUI ( const TGFrame *  p)

Definition at line 194 of file CmsShowViewPopup.cc.

virtual ViewerParameterGUI::~ViewerParameterGUI ( )
inlinevirtual

Definition at line 54 of file CmsShowViewPopup.h.

54 {}

Member Function Documentation

void ViewerParameterGUI::addFrameToContainer ( TGCompositeFrame *  x)

Definition at line 287 of file CmsShowViewPopup.cc.

ViewerParameterGUI & ViewerParameterGUI::addParam ( const FWParameterBase param)

Definition at line 246 of file CmsShowViewPopup.cc.

TGCompositeFrame * ViewerParameterGUI::getTabContainer ( )

Definition at line 280 of file CmsShowViewPopup.cc.

void ViewerParameterGUI::populateComplete ( )

Definition at line 300 of file CmsShowViewPopup.cc.

ViewerParameterGUI & ViewerParameterGUI::requestTab ( const char *  name)

Definition at line 228 of file CmsShowViewPopup.cc.

void ViewerParameterGUI::reset ( void  )

Definition at line 203 of file CmsShowViewPopup.cc.

ViewerParameterGUI & ViewerParameterGUI::separator ( )

Definition at line 270 of file CmsShowViewPopup.cc.

Member Data Documentation

std::string ViewerParameterGUI::m_selectedTabName
private

Definition at line 67 of file CmsShowViewPopup.h.

std::vector<boost::shared_ptr<FWParameterSetterBase> > ViewerParameterGUI::m_setters
private

Definition at line 69 of file CmsShowViewPopup.h.

TGTab* ViewerParameterGUI::m_tab
private

Definition at line 66 of file CmsShowViewPopup.h.